If I step on the gas it bogs out, when I step on the pedal, it barely advances the motor and barely advances uphill
I'm pretty sure your car does not use vacuum advance for the ignition timing. Timing is controlled by the PCM/ECM based on a lot of input from various sensors (engine temperature, air temperature, air flow, throttle position, engine load, RPM, etc.) You don't mention if the check engine light is on or if you've had codes read. What you need is to have the car diagnosed by a qualified technician with the electronic tools to help identify what's wrong.
Anything else is guesswork; could be fuel supply (fuel pump, fuel filter, injectors), could be back pressure in the exhaust system (catalytic converter plugged), could be EGR system, etc. Having the system diagnosed electronically will point to the problem without having to replace a bunch of parts that are not causing the problem.
